Lara’s genius is not his ability to hide behind a computer screen or immerse himself in the world of modern technology (in which he’s admittedly quite a clumsy participant), but rather lies in his ability to carefully select and blend diverse musical references that will surprise and delight even the most discriminating listener. Camilo Lara has distinguished himself as a musical trendsetter among his circle of friends with his annual Christmas compilation of the year’s best tracks and unreleased MIS tracks, which has fast become a sought-after collector’s item. This hobby led Lara to collaborate on remixes under the moniker of Mexican Institute of Sound for bands and friends like Placebo, Le Hammond Inferno, Gecko Turner, and Babasónicos.
Lara has collaborated on remixes for bands and friends such as Placebo, Gecko Turner, Perez Prado, Mazarin, Quantic Soul Orchestra, Gershon Kingsley, Irving Fields, Babasonicos, and Le Hammond Inferno.

The lyrics to Mexican Institute of Sound's song Escribeme Pronto are fairly straightforward. The singer is imploring someone to write to them, repeatedly saying "write to me soon," and emphasizing that they are patient but not stupid. The repetition of the phrase "escribeme pronto" creates a sense of urgency and impatience that underscores the singer's desire to hear from the person they are addressing. By asserting that they are patient but not foolish, the singer is also suggesting that the other person may be in the wrong for not writing sooner, which speaks to feelings of frustration and perhaps even hurt.
The lyrics may be interpreted in several ways, depending on the context in which they are heard. It is possible that the singer is talking to a lover or close friend who they have not heard from in some time, in which case the repetition of "write to me soon" could be read as an expression of longing or loneliness. Alternately, the song could be read as a commentary on technology and communication in the modern world, as people increasingly rely on email and text messaging to stay in touch. The fact that the singer is requesting a written message, rather than a phone call, suggests a desire for more intimacy and thoughtfulness in communication.
Overall, Mexican Institute of Sound's Escribeme Pronto is a catchy and energetic song that captures the frustration and excitement of waiting for a message from someone we care about.
